Why Warsaw? The city’s tech market is booming, fueled by robust startup activity, a high density of venture capital, and a skilled workforce drawn from top universities. Warsaw’s strategic location in Central Europe makes it a gateway for EU clients and a preferred hub for multinational tech firms looking to tap into Polish talent.
Tech firms in Warsaw span gaming (CD Projekt, Techland), fintech (Revolut, PayU), e‑commerce (Allegro), cybersecurity (Asseco, Kaspersky), cloud and AI (Google Poland, Microsoft Research), and SaaS (Freshworks, Zenefits). Neighborhoods like Wola, Praga, and Mokotów host innovation corridors, while the city’s well‑connected transport network keeps talent close to work.
The cost of living in Warsaw balances affordability with quality: a one‑bedroom apartment in Śródmieście averages 1,200‑1,400 PLN/month, groceries cost around 200‑300 PLN/week, and a monthly metro pass is ~150 PLN.
